最近搞东西的时候要操作时间,就去网上了解一下时间操作被用的最多的几个类java.util.Calendar、java.util.Date、java.time.LocalDate,这三个时间类中java.time.LocalDate是由java 8新提供的,记录下三个类的特点。 java.util.D ...
分类:
编程语言 时间:
2020-07-07 17:46:33
阅读次数:
79
我们在用CSS修饰页面样式的时候,浮动是非常普遍的,所以清除浮动也会经常的,清除浮动的方法不少,但是唯爱伪元素清除浮动这个方法,为了减少冗余的代码,专业的写法如下:.clearfix:after{ content:""; display:block; clear:both; height:0; vi... ...
分类:
Web程序 时间:
2020-07-07 17:23:45
阅读次数:
74
.link:hover{ color: yellow; font-weight: bold; /*倾斜*/ font-style: italic;}/*before和after加的东西不能被选中*/.box1:before{ content: "."; color: red;}.box2:after ...
分类:
其他好文 时间:
2020-07-07 13:45:32
阅读次数:
62
document.styleSheets[0].addRule('#' + node.key + '::after', 'height:' + fileNameDom.clientHeight + 'px !important'); // 设置伪元素样式 document.styleSheets[0 ...
分类:
Web程序 时间:
2020-07-06 18:09:02
阅读次数:
173
自己对时间操作的时候一些方法 public static final SimpleDateFormat DATETIME_FORMAT_DATE = new SimpleDateFormat("yyyy-MM-dd HH:mm:ss"); public static final SimpleDate ...
分类:
其他好文 时间:
2020-07-06 17:59:00
阅读次数:
50
打开文件vim /path/to/somefilevim +# :打开文件,并定位于第#行(如下的 vi +33 profile) vim +:打开文件,定位至最后一行vim +/PATTERN : 打开文件,定位至第一次被PATTERN匹配到的行的行首(如下的vi +/after profile) ...
分类:
其他好文 时间:
2020-07-06 01:03:39
阅读次数:
73
1、Centos7添加nginx为系统服务、 vi /usr/lib/systemd/system/nginx.service [Unit] Description=nginx - web server After=network.target remote-fs.target nss-lookup ...
分类:
其他好文 时间:
2020-07-05 13:54:18
阅读次数:
169
创建剪切动画 对于剪切动画,使用clip-path代替width/height,避免DOM重排导致性能过低。 .animate { width: 200px; height: 200px; background: #000; animation: 1s clip; } @keyframes clip ...
分类:
Web程序 时间:
2020-07-05 00:17:01
阅读次数:
77
ReentrantReadWriteLock详解 简介 特点: ReentrantReadWriteLock允许多个读线程同时访问,不允许写线程和读线程,写线程和写线程同时访问. 一般情况下,共享数据的读操作远多于写操作,比ReentrantLock提供更好的并发性和吞吐量. 读写锁内部维护两个锁: ...
分类:
其他好文 时间:
2020-07-04 19:08:27
阅读次数:
41